# Cachet Service — Environments

New folks: read this before touching prod.

Three environments: dev, staging, prod. Prod sits behind the Fenwick edge layer; staging does not, which is why the stale-cache bug (incident PM-stale-menus) only appeared in prod. Root cause: TTL mismatch between the edge and origin layers. Postmortem action items are done, but the TTL values are now pinned and must match exactly. The pinned prod configuration is listed below.

settings of tagag-fafof:
holiel:
  pin: 4034
  tenant: norys
  seal: seal_c0ae53f1
  metrics_host: metrics.holiel.zarqelcorp.example
  standby_team: drumir
  escalation: sorius-aldath
  nonce: b972ce

Welcome to the Lanternfox support team! Quick note on template rendering: most slow-page complaints trace back to unbatched partial renders, so check the render timing panel first before escalating. Precompiled templates live in the warm cache and rarely misbehave. If you ever need to unlock the diagnostics vault, the recovery passphrase follows.

recovery phrase for fajeg-kawep: druix-gorius-briax-ulaeth-fraox-lammir-pelox-jormir-pelwyn-julir

### Checklist: Slim the Tinderbark container image

Hey newcomers! Before you ship Tinderbark, run the image-slimming pass. It strips debug symbols, drops the test fixtures, and squashes layers — typically cuts the image from ~900MB to ~280MB. Don't skip it; the Orvale edge nodes reject anything over 400MB. Once the slim build finishes, grab the stamp it prints at the end and paste it right here.

build token for tawif-bahip: htk31_68bba16e1afabfef4ecc69408c06f16